Output b831673d150c24d793853b9819b3a232825c9f2823338b1e457f098b5c33f4a3:0

value
86900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de19356428ae35e8778c9b9a5807cb2bf8e64e42 OP_EQUALVERIFY OP_CHECKSIG
address
1MFMD7FZd2fLH3oVxKzH7RyM2Wc5HCV4L6
transaction
b831673d150c24d793853b9819b3a232825c9f2823338b1e457f098b5c33f4a3
spent
true